O2C

Order-to-Cash

The process from receiving a customer order, through invoicing and delivery, to the payment being credited to the company's bank account.

What is O2C?

O2C (Order-to-Cash) is the end-to-end process on the sales side — a mirror image of P2P. It covers all steps from receiving a customer order to the payment being credited to the bank account:

  1. Order receipt (from webshop, phone, email, EDI)
  2. Customer credit check
  3. Order confirmation and inventory allocation
  4. Dispatch and delivery
  5. Invoicing (including VAT)
  6. Receivables recording
  7. Collection and payment posting
  8. Processing returns and credit notes

Key O2C process KPIs: DSO (Days Sales Outstanding) — the average number of days until a customer pays an invoice; overdue ratio and order-to-delivery time.

When it is used

O2C is the daily process of every B2B company. Weak points: inaccurate invoicing (requiring corrections), late collection (tying up cash flow), and lack of visibility for the salesperson (not knowing when the customer actually paid).

Typical O2C KPIs that management should know: DSO below 45 days for B2B, overdue invoice ratio below 10% of receivables volume, and order-to-delivery below 3 days for standard items. Deviations signal a problem — typically with credit policy or logistics capacity.
